What is ProShares Short VIX Short-Term Futures ETF

ProShares Short VIX Short-Term Futures ETF (SVXY) is an exchange-traded fund that tracks the inverse performance of short-term volatility indices. The instrument is designed to provide opposite exposure to changes in stock market volatility.

FAQ about ProShares Short VIX Short-Term Futures ETF

How is ProShares Short VIX Short-Term Futures ETF analysed technically?

Technical analysis of ProShares Short VIX Short-Term Futures ETF is based on price charts and indicators such as moving averages, RSI and MACD, to observe trend, momentum and volatility across different time horizons.

Which timeframes are used for ProShares Short VIX Short-Term Futures ETF?

The daily and weekly charts are typically used for medium-to-long-term trends, while intraday charts (for example 1-hour or 15-minute) are used for short-term movements.

What are Elliott Waves applied to ProShares Short VIX Short-Term Futures ETF?

Elliott Wave theory describes price moves as sequences of impulsive and corrective waves; applied to ProShares Short VIX Short-Term Futures ETF it helps frame the technical structure of the historical chart and is not a forecast.
